Lead Software Engineer

3 days ago


Gurgaon, Haryana, India Rapidsoft Technologies - IT Services & Consulting Full time ₹ 20,00,000 - ₹ 25,00,000 per year

Role Overview
The Lead Software Engineer will be responsible for driving the architecture, design, and development of high-performance applications. This role combines technical expertise with leadership, ensuring delivery of scalable, secure, and business-driven solutions. The candidate must bring strong Java development experience, hands-on exposure to modern frameworks, and proven leadership in product-based environments.

Key Responsibilities

  • Lead and mentor a team of Java developers, fostering technical excellence and collaboration.
  • Take ownership of system architecture and design decisions, ensuring scalability and robustness.
  • Drive end-to-end software development: requirement analysis, design, coding, testing, deployment, and support.
  • Conduct thorough code reviews and enforce best practices in coding, testing, and deployment.
  • Work closely with cross-functional teams-QA, DevOps, Product, and Project Management.
  • Troubleshoot and resolve development and production issues with minimal turnaround time.
  • Manage project priorities, timelines, and ensure high-quality, timely deliverables.
  • Evaluate and adopt emerging tools, frameworks, and practices to improve efficiency and system quality.

Required Technical Skills

  • Java Strong proficiency with Core Java and advanced features.
  • Spring Framework - Expertise in Spring Core, Spring MVC, Spring Boot.
  • Microservices - Practical experience in designing and consuming RESTful APIs and microservices.
  • Hibernate / JPA - Strong ORM and database interaction skills.
  • OOP & Design Patterns - Solid understanding and application in enterprise-grade projects.
  • Build & Versioning Tools - Proficiency with Maven/Gradle, Git, JIRA.
  • Testing Frameworks - Hands-on experience with JUnit, Mockito.
  • Familiarity with CI/CD pipelines, Docker, or containerized environments is a plus.

Qualifications

  • Bachelor's/Master's degree in Computer Science, Engineering, or related field.
  • Proven track record of 1-2 years in a team lead or senior developer role.
  • Strong communication, leadership, and decision-making skills.
  • Ability to manage priorities independently with minimal supervision.
  • Prior experience in a product-based organization is mandatory; exposure to IoT or Telematics products will be an added advantage.

)



  • Gurgaon, Haryana, India Capgemini Full time ₹ 15,00,000 - ₹ 2,20,00,000 per year

    At Capgemini Engineering, the world leader in engineering services, we bring together a global team of engineers, scientists, and architects to help the world's most innovative companies unleash their potential. From autonomous cars to life-saving robots, our digital and software technology experts think outside the box as they provide unique R&D and...


  • Gurgaon, Haryana, India beBeeEngineering Full time ₹ 25,00,000 - ₹ 40,00,000

    Job DescriptionWe are seeking a highly skilled Software Engineering Lead to join our team. The ideal candidate will have a strong background in software development and a passion for delivering high-quality solutions.Key Deliverables:Design and develop interactive web-based user interfaces that meet customer requirements.Develop modular, testable, and...


  • Gurgaon, Haryana, India ARI Networks Full time

    Your Mission : Be a Hands-On AI InnovatorAs Lead Software Engineer, you are the technical heart of the AI Accelerator Group. You will guide the team to transform ambitious AI concepts into robust, scalable, and high-quality software. You are both a mentor and a master builder, setting the standard for technical excellence.- You will lead the design,...


  • Gurgaon, Haryana, India beBeeSoftware Full time ₹ 1,50,00,000 - ₹ 2,50,00,000

    Senior Software Engineering LeadDescription:We are seeking an experienced Senior Software Engineering Lead to drive the development of high-performance, robust and resilient systems for our organization.The successful candidate will have a proven track record in leading software engineering teams and developing complex software solutions using...


  • Gurgaon, Haryana, India beBeeEngineering Full time ₹ 1,04,000 - ₹ 1,30,878

    Job SummaryWe are seeking a skilled Software Architect and Engineering Lead to join our team. In this role, you will be responsible for designing and implementing software solutions that meet the needs of our customers.You will lead a team of software engineers in the development of complex software systems, ensuring that they are scalable, secure, and...


  • Gurgaon, Haryana, India beBeeEngineering Full time ₹ 40,00,000 - ₹ 50,00,000

    Mrs. Soar to new heights as an experienced Engineering Manager, leading a team of high-performing engineers in building scalable and robust software solutions.The JobWe are seeking a seasoned technical leader to drive the design, development, and deployment of scalable microservices-based applications.Key Responsibilities:Team Lead: Foster a culture of...


  • Gurgaon, Haryana, India beBeeEngineering Full time ₹ 20,00,000 - ₹ 25,00,000

    Key ResponsibilitiesLeading a team of software engineers to deliver high-quality products on time and within budget.Job DescriptionWe are seeking a seasoned Linux engineering manager with extensive experience in managing or leading teams of software engineers.The ideal candidate will have a strong technical background, excellent communication skills, and the...


  • Gurgaon, Haryana, India Cvent Full time

    Job DescriptionProvide technical leadership and mentor a team of engineers to build Internet-scale applications where performance, reliability, and scalability, are critical design goals - not after-thoughts- Collaborate closely with Product and Design teams to create solutions for our customers- Create intuitive, interactive, and easy-to-use web...


  • Gurgaon, Haryana, India amdocs Full time

    Job ID 194399 Required Travel Minimal Managerial - No Location India- Gurgaon Amdocs Site In one sentenceResponsible for Leading and mentoring a small development team within a specific task or project side by side with hands-on development All you need is Bachelor s Degree in Computer Science or equivalent Total Experience required 6 to 8 years ...

  • Technical Lead

    1 week ago


    Gurgaon, Haryana, India Matchbest Software Full time ₹ 7,00,000 - ₹ 12,00,000 per year

    About the RoleMatchBest Software is hiring a Technical Lead / Senior Software Development Engineer with years of experience to work on AI, SaaS, OTT, automation, and digital platform projects.Were looking for a hands-on coder with a solid foundation in full-stack development, cloud engineering, and DevOps practices. You will be driving end-to-end product...